About The Position

The Commercial Lending Portfolio Manager is responsible for working with multiple lenders to manage the business and commercial loan portfolio to ensure optimal performance, risk management, and alignment with strategic financial goals. This role plays a critical part in managing asset allocation, assisting with production efforts, and supporting stakeholders within the commercial lending team.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ate collection of required documents from borrowers and actively manage communication between business clients and commercial loan officers.
  • Monitor maturing loans, communicate requirements to borrowers, compile financial packets, and coordinate renewing loan structures with credit analysts.
  • Conduct site visits and prepare asset quality reviews, as needed.
  • Prepare renewals, document exceptions, and covenant ticklers.
  • Manage timely resolution of member financial reporting, and outstanding ticklers.
  • Present findings and recommendations to the respective commercial lender.
  • Coordinate with credit, legal, and loan operations on closings and documentation.
